Night-shift staff: Floor 4 of the Tellhaven Building opens this week. After 21:00, access is via the rear stairwell only; the lifts are locked out overnight during the settling period. Complete a walk-through of the new floor once per shift and log it. The stairwell keypad accepts the code below.

badge for yahop-fawep: bdg-XBKXI-68071

# Inventory reconciliation job — Marketta warehouse sync
# Heads up, future maintainers: this job runs nightly and diffs the
# Stocklin ledger against the warehouse scanner feed. If counts drift
# by more than 2%, it opens a discrepancy report automatically.
# Don't bump the batch size past 500 — the ledger API gets cranky.
# The job authenticates to Stocklin with the credential on the next line.

sealed setting: LEDGER_TOKEN20=6148d35bbb480b0ab79e

## Deep-Link Routing

All inbound links hit the Wayfinder router before any screen loads. Routes are declared in `routes.manifest`, not in code — don't hardcode paths. The router resolves in three passes: exact match, pattern match, fallback. Fallback always opens the home tab; never let a link dead-end. Deferred links (app not installed) are replayed after first launch by the Lintroot SDK, max one retry. Test every new route on both cold and warm starts. The full routing matrix is documented on the internal routing page.

runbook for tagug-hafog: https://jira.lumiclabs.internal/projects/pages/pages/9773c0d8

Handover — RateSentinel (hotel rate-parity checker)

Scope: scrapes partner rate feeds hourly, flags parity breaks against the Harborline contract rules. Known issues: the Seaview adapter times out under load — retry once, then disable and note it in the log. Alert thresholds live in parity.yaml; don't loosen them without product sign-off. Nightly reconciliation must finish before 06:00 or the morning report is garbage. Full runbook in the RateSentinel wiki. Primary contact for anything unclear:

account owner for hahig-fahag: Pelael Istax Novys

Meeting notes, 14:00 sync. Topic: flaky integration tests in Tollgate payments service. Root cause suspected: shared test ledger not reset between runs. Action: isolate fixtures per suite, retry quota dropped to zero so flakes surface. Reviewer should block merges touching settlement paths until green three consecutive runs. Timeline: two sprints. Escalations and quarantine decisions route to the owner named below.

signatory, yahog-badug: Quenix Ulaael